How many terms are in the polynomial abcd + e - h^2?

Only those separated by the operation addition and subtraction are considered terms in the polynomial. In the given polynomial, abcd is considered one term. e is another term. Lastly, h^2 is considered one term. Thus, there are 3 terms in the given polynomial.
